Nigeria's HackerDNA community has more than doubled in size over the last 18 months, growing faster than any other West African country. The Nigerian top 100 is one of the youngest on the platform - the average account age is shorter than in most countries with comparable user counts - reflecting a community dominated by university students and early-career security researchers from the Lagos and Abuja tech scenes.
Nigerian HackerDNA players over-index heavily on web exploitation relative to the global average. The reason is structural: Nigeria is the biggest fintech market in Africa, with companies like Flutterwave, Paystack, Interswitch and Kuda all running large engineering teams that need defenders and offensive testers who understand web application security. Most Nigerian top-50 HackerDNA accounts are people who picked up web fundamentals while working on or around the local fintech stack.
Lagos has become one of Africa's largest tech hubs over the last five years, with concentration around Yaba ("Yabacon Valley") and Lekki. Bug bounty hunting has become a popular entry point into the security industry for Lagos-based developers, and the HackerDNA Nigerian leaderboard captures a lot of that talent in the early stages of their security careers. Several Nigerian top-20 accounts also have public profiles on HackerOne and Bugcrowd.
